# Python 创建索引:探索数据结构的高效查询 在处理大规模数据集时,索引是提高查询效率的关键。Python 提供了多种创建索引的方法,本文将通过代码示例和图表,介绍如何使用 Python 创建索引,提高数据检索的速度。 ## 索引的基本概念 索引是一种数据结构,它允许我们快速定位数据集中的元素。在 Python 中,我们可以通过多种方式创建索引,例如使用列表、字典或者第三方库。 ##
原创 2024-07-26 03:12:50
22阅读
索引numpy中的数组索引形式和Python是一致的。如:np.arange(10)print x[2]  #单个元素,从前往后正向索引。注意下标是从0开始的。print x[-2]  #从后往前索引。最后一个元素的下标是-1print x[2:5]  #多个元素,左闭右开,默认步长值是1print x[:-7]  #多个元素,从后向前,制定了结束的位置,使
转载 2023-05-27 12:21:14
226阅读
1 建立索引import pandas as pd # 创建DataFrame时指定索引 df = pd.DataFrame({ 'name':['n1','n2','n3'], 'age':[24,25,29] }, index=list('abc')) # 也可以使用index=['a','b','c'] df # 读取文件时指定单列索引 pd.read_excel('st
创建一个Geodatabase之后,我们通常会根据项目需求,在其中创建很多要素类(Feature Class),无论是电子地图空间数据,还是业务图层空间数据,这些Feature Class一旦创建完后,就需要为他们一一创建空间索引。特别是那些数据量很大的Feature Class,如果没有创建空间索引,则会导致将来发布出来的地图服务或者要素服务漫游和缩放是,查询和绘制非常慢,给用户感觉非常的不友
文章目录重建索引使用场景UpdateByQuery1、插入数据2、改变Mapping3、变更生效4、查询测试Reindex1、新建索引2、重建索引3、查询测试IngestNode与数据预处理简介Pipeline与Processor_ingest/pipeline/_simulate管道api通过管道插入数据通过管道重建索引Painless脚本管道与painless脚本painless脚本更新数据
转载 2024-02-02 07:08:12
103阅读
# pip install elasticsearch from datetime import datetime from elasticsearch import Elasticsearch es_servers = [{ "host": "10.10.6.225", "port": "9200" }] es = Elasticsearch(es_servers) do...
原创 2021-08-11 09:42:10
2561阅读
# Python创建ES索引的步骤详解 作为一名经验丰富的开发者,我将为你详细介绍如何使用Python创建ES(ElasticSearch)索引。ES是一个强大的开源搜索引擎,可以用于存储和搜索大量数据。在开始之前,请确保已经安装了Python和Elasticsearch模块。 ## 创建ES索引的流程 下面是创建ES索引的整个流程,我们将使用Python编写代码实现这些步骤: 1. 连接
原创 2023-08-16 14:30:10
429阅读
# Python创建dbf索引流程 ## 概述 在Python创建dbf索引可以通过使用第三方库`dbfread`来实现。`dbfread`是一个用于读取和处理DBF文件的Python库。下面是一个简单的流程图,展示了如何使用`dbfread`库创建dbf索引。 ```mermaid sequenceDiagram participant 开发者 participant 小白
原创 2023-10-26 11:50:20
56阅读
## Python创建ES索引 在开始教授如何使用Python创建ES(Elasticsearch)索引之前,我们先来了解一下整个流程。下面的表格展示了创建ES索引的步骤和每一步需要做的事情。 | 步骤 | 描述 | | --- | --- | | 步骤 1 | 导入所需的库和模块 | | 步骤 2 | 建立与Elasticsearch的连接 | | 步骤 3 | 创建一个新的索引 | | 步
原创 2023-07-21 12:34:18
404阅读
# Python DataFrame创建索引 作为一名经验丰富的开发者,我将教会你如何使用Python创建DataFrame索引创建索引可以帮助我们更好地管理和操作数据集。 ## 流程概述 下面是创建DataFrame索引的整个流程。我们将使用pandas库来实现这个过程。 1. 导入pandas库 2. 创建DataFrame 3. 设置索引 4. 检查索引是否设置成功 让我们逐步进
原创 2024-01-05 05:14:00
94阅读
pandas 的索引索引是非常重要的一个功能,使用索引我们就可以对数据进行选取和筛选四种索引形式:使用位置做索引使用列表做索引使用切片做索引使用bool类型索引** A、选取行: **使用 loc 或者 iloc 函数来实现import pandas as pdfilepath = '销售客户信息.xlsx' df = pd.read_excel(filepath)df 用户ID注册时间性
转载 2023-09-13 11:20:55
37阅读
本文将以IMDB电影评分数据集为例,展示Python中常用的数据切片和索引的操作。包括:l 数据框切片 l Loc方法 l Iloc方法 首先导入Pandas和Numpy, import pandas as pd; import numpy as np; 导入使用的数据集:IMBD电影评分数据集,并对数据进行基础的了解: path='D:\movies_csv.csv' movies=pd.rea
version: Lucene_3.5了解Lucene的核心,我是从源代码对比Lucene的文件格式(File Formats)入手的。最核心的参考资料为《Lucene原理与源代码分析完整版》,尽管其版本为3.0,但是对于3.5的版本仍具有非常重要的参考价值。分析建立硬盘索引的过程:1、write.lock文件的生成及作用在lucene_test目录下生成的第一个文件就是write.lock文件。
1、集合1.1、创建集合MongoDB 中使用 createCollection() 方法来创建集合。语法格式:db.createCollection(name, options)参数说明:name: 要创建的集合名称options: 可选参数, 指定有关内存大小及索引的选项options参数:字段类型描述cappedBool(可选)如果为 true,则创建固定集合。固定集合是指有着固定大小的集合
转载 2023-08-14 06:41:02
2703阅读
索引是数据库中非常重要的一部分。在查询中增加所以很多时候会比不加索引效率高很多。在我学习了索引如何使用后,我开始有一些问题,而最根本的原因就是我不知道本质上索引是什么,所以本文就是针对索引的本质来讲下他的原理的。但是只以BTREE为例,其他数据结构或则算法的索引原理会在其他文章讲解。1.什么是索引?首先,当我看见有一种索引创建语句是如下的时候,create index index_name on
使用Python创建文件索引Excel问题背景测试文件准备调试结果调试成型的脚本 问题背景之前参与过一个项目,在做应标的最后,需要做一个Excel,里面有文件的层级目录关系,还要有文件的超链接。当时记得一共有7个模块,每个模块一个目录,目录下面嵌套了很多层的目录,每层目录下面都有一定数量的文件。虽然在DOS下面可以tree一下,列出文件树,但是无法直接打开对应的文件。要手工添加超连接也是要了我们
一. 表结构设计规范1. 基础规范* 表必须有主键, 建议使用整形作为主键 * 禁止使用外接, 表之间的关联性和完整性通过应用层来控制 * 表在设计之初, 应该考虑到大致的数据级,若表记录低于1000W,尽量使用单表,不建议分表 * 建议将大字段, 访问频率低, 或者不需要作为筛选条件的字段拆分到拓展表中, 做好垂直拆分 * 控制单实例表的总数, 单个表分表数控制在1024以内2. 列设计规范*
# 使用Python脚本创建Elasticsearch索引 在大数据时代,数据的存储、检索与分析变得尤为重要。Elasticsearch作为一个开源的分布式搜索引擎,以其强大的文档存储和查询能力而受到广泛欢迎。本文将通过一个简单的Python脚本,展示如何创建Elasticsearch索引,并对相关概念进行解释。 ## 什么是Elasticsearch? Elasticsearch是一个基于
原创 9月前
39阅读
# Python创建日期为索引Python中,我们可以使用日期作为索引来处理时间序列数据。时间序列数据是按照时间顺序排列的数据集,通常是按照固定的时间间隔采集的。在金融、气象、股票等领域中,时间序列数据的处理非常重要。 Python提供了许多用于处理日期和时间的库,例如datetime、pandas和numpy等。这些库提供了各种函数和方法,用于创建、操作和处理日期和时间对象。 ## 创
原创 2023-08-03 09:35:28
468阅读
## Python根据索引创建变量 在Python编程中,我们经常需要根据索引来操作数据,包括创建变量。索引是数据中元素的位置标识,通过索引我们可以准确地定位和操作数据。在Python中,我们可以根据索引创建变量,这样可以方便地对数据进行处理和管理。 ### 根据索引创建变量的方法 在Python中,可以使用索引来访问列表、元组和字符串等数据类型中的元素。通过索引,我们可以获取数据中特定位
原创 2024-05-22 03:34:58
80阅读
  • 1
  • 2
  • 3
  • 4
  • 5